Converse Judson head coach Mark Soto announced on social media Wednesday he was stepping down as the Rockets head coach, opening up the head coaching jobs at one of the state’s most proud and tradition-rich programs.

“I’m not sure yet what’s next," Soto said. "I plan to finish out my contract and then evaluate what opportunities might be out there for an old ball coach. If the right fit comes along, I’d consider continuing to coach, but if not I’ll retire."

Soto, a Judson alum led the Rockets for four seasons and posted a 17-27 overall record. He led Judson to the area round of the playoffs in 2022 and 2023. Prior to landing his first head coaching job, Soto was a long-time assistant coach at his alma mater.

“This was a mutual decision between the district administration and my family," Soto said. "Judson ISD has been nothing but accommodating and respectful throughout this process. Judson will always be family to me and I gave everything I had to bring us back to the top.”

Coach Soto has a career mark of 71-80 in 14 years as a head coach. He led San Marcos from 2012-2019 and led the Rattlers to the area playoffs in 2015 and 2017 when his team posted a 10-2 record. Soto also spent 2020 and 2021 at San Antonio Johnson where led the Jags to a 19-3 record in those two years.

The Judson program has, by its standards, fallen on hard-times in recent years as district growth and changing growth patterns in the San Antonio area have reduced Judson’s prominence on the local football scene. Despite the recent struggles, don’t be surprised if Judson ISD gets interest statewide from quality candidates as this is a program that could use a bit of a jolt as the Rockets head into a new district in February’s UIL Realignment.
